What is a Cloud Mining App?

A cloud mining app is a software application that facilitates the mining of cryptocurrencies by leveraging remote mining farms. Users can rent computational power from these farms to mine various cryptocurrencies, such as Bitcoin or Ethereum. Instead of operating mining equipment at home, users simply need to download the app, create an account, and begin earning crypto through the rented power. This model not only saves costs associated with hardware but also provides a way for anyone, regardless of technical skill, to participate in the cryptocurrency market.

How Cloud Mining Works for Beginners

For beginners, the workings of cloud mining can seem daunting, but the process is straightforward. Upon registering on a cloud mining platform, users can choose how much hash power they want to purchase. This hash power is then used to solve complex mathematical problems, contributing to the blockchain network. As miners validate transactions and add them to the blockchain, they are rewarded with cryptocurrency, which is then allocated to the user’s account. Notably, users do not need to manage the physical equipment or deal with the operational complexities; all of this is handled by the service provider.

Common Pitfalls to Avoid in Cloud Mining

While cloud mining presents exciting opportunities, beginners should remain cautious of several common pitfalls. One major risk is falling victim to scams; choose reputable services with proven track records. Additionally, avoid investing more than you can afford to lose and ensure you’re aware of all associated fees. Lastly, do not neglect the importance of withdrawal limits; some platforms impose restrictions that can delay access to your funds.

Security and Legitimacy in Cloud Mining

Security is paramount in the realm of cloud mining, as the digital nature of cryptocurrencies can make them vulnerable to various threats. Understanding how to identify legitimate cloud mining services is essential to safeguarding your investments.

How to Identify Legit Cloud Mining Services

  • Research the Provider: Check for transparency regarding the company’s operations, location, and ownership.
  • Read Reviews: Genuine user reviews can indicate the reliability and performance of the service.
  • Verify Withdrawals: Test the withdrawal process to ensure the platform allows easy access to your earnings.

Best Practices for Keeping Your Investments Safe

To enhance security, consider utilizing two-factor authentication on your accounts, regularly updating passwords, and maintaining strong, unique passwords for different platforms. Additionally, be wary of unsolicited communications or offers that seem too good to be true, as these can often be scams.

Warning Signs of Potential Scams

Beware of platforms that promise unrealistic returns or lack transparency in their operations. Other red flags include poor customer service, lack of verifiable information about the company, and negative reviews from reputable sources. Always conduct thorough research before making any financial commitments to cloud mining apps.
